Noninvasive Bladder Volume Measurement Device

BladderScan BVI 3000 noninvasively measures bladder volume so caregivers can monitor a patient's condition without resorting to catheterization. For a patient, this means less pain, discomfort, embarrassment and anxiety. For clinicians, it offers a more accurate assessment of the patient's conditions. The instrument saves time by providing results in seconds, and it helps reduce the risk of nosocomial urinary tract infection (NUTI) by reducing the need to catheterize. With uses in acute care settings, extended care settings and physician practice, it also provides printouts for patient records and reimbursable procedures.
